G'day Iron Puppy! To add info, search up the title on the database. Once you have selected he title, it will take you to that particular page. Up the top right hand side, you will notice a blue bar with a certain percentage on it. This indicates how much info has already been supplied. At various bits of info throughout the page, you will see little '+add' tabs underneath. Select the one with the relevent info you want to add (Plot, artist, editor, etc.) and that will take you to another screen where you can search and add the persons' name or add plot info, etc. That should get you started I.P.
